The VANGUARD Endeavor HD 82A is a professional-grade angled spotting scope featuring an 82mm objective lens and a powerful 20-60x zoom eyepiece. Crafted with extra-low dispersion glass and fully multi-coated optics, it delivers sharp, vibrant images with minimal color fringing. Its rugged, lightweight magnesium body is waterproof, fogproof, and nitrogen-filled for reliable all-weather performance. Equipped with a built-in sunshade and supplied with a padded stay-on case with carry strap, this scope is designed for serious outdoor enthusiasts seeking precision and durability.

Early days but looks promising
I received this scope a couple of days ago. Light has been poor and although dry there has been a lot of water vapour in the air. Hardly ideal conditions for spotting but I’ve still been quite impressed. At lower magnifications the image is sharp. Get to 40X the image starts to deteriorate at 60X it is fuzzy. You expect that at high magnifications in poor light. Today the light was better and the scopes performance was enhanced. Image quality was much better. Today I loved it and chuckled away at how good it was. Ok, it’s not a Ziess or similar and you won’t get a top end scope for less than £400 but this is a nice, good value for money bit of kit. It’s easy to set up and easy to use. Robust construction. Just get a decent tripod as at the sort of magnification this can produce any slight vibration is going to cause fuzziness. Early days but well pleased so far. Looking forward to the spring and summer.

Disappointing image.- Updated March 15 - Replaced and improved
I've had this scope for about a week. I bought it partly due to the reviews on various websites and forums, as this seemed to be the sub 600 benchmark scope I also own a pair of Endeavour 8x42 binoculars which are fantastic. That said this scope has left me a little underwhelmed. My first use was in fairness on a day with poor lighting. The image seemed incredibly flat and washed out. I then used the scope a few days later in bright, sunny conditions. This was a big improvement overall (though nowhere near as good an image as my binoculars). What I don't like: The image...it's good up to 30x magnification, but above that there's a visible drop in light transmission and the image becomes blurry. Eye relief is good, but I do sometimes get some vignetting. In some poorer light conditions I've had purple fringing on the lens The fine focus is very hard to get right. The objective lens cover that's part of the stay-on case has no retainer so it just falls off. The shoulder strap included with the case. It's just nasty. What I do like: The included stay-on case - apart from the objective lens cover Nice, easy to remove lens cover Retractable lens hood Weight/ portability I'm currently considering returning the scope. I could cope with the dislikes if it wasn't for the image quality. Overall after being thoroughly impressed with my binoculars, the image of this scope just seems lacking. Maybe I have a defective scope? UPDATE March 15 I returned the scope and bought another. This unit sees better, and I can only assume I had a bit of a dud - though doesn't speak volumes for the QC. It's not a massive improvement but it's enough to mean I'm keeping it. It's excellent up to around 40x (the prior one tailed off noticeably at 30x), and acceptable at 60x.

UPDATED REVIEW: A useful addition to a pair of binoculars!
Bought this scope as a birthday present for my other half for our new birding hobby, having read positive reviews on various websites and also from personal positive experience of owning a pair of the excellent Vanguard Endeavour ED 10x42 binoculars. The image with the scope was bright, but sharpness wasn't great, even at the lower end of magnification; and frankly I wasn't able to see much more detail than with my 10x binoculars - rather defeating the object of using a scope. So back they went! Still looking out for a sub £1,000 scope that delivers a quality image and reasonable field of view at around 30x magnification. Update: Having read other reviews, I may have received a bit of a dud copy, so have reordered (at significantly lower price now sub £300) and will try again. Fingers crossed this time! OK, so having sent my original copy of this scope back, I risked ordering another which has turned out to be a marked improvement over the first, and so have now updated my review rating from 3 to 4 stars. The image is clear up to approx 40x mag, which is sufficient increase over my 10x mag bins to warrant lugging a scope around. I actually really like using the scope, it's easy to set up (I have it twinned with the Velbon 700R Sherpa tripod - plus Velbon hide clamp and tripod case - which makes it a very versatile bit of kit) and not too fiddly to focus. The rain cover is a snug fit and a useful extra which I keep on it at all times. It's just such a shame that Vanguard's quality control is so poor that it's a bit of a lottery whether you receive a decent copy or not. If, though, you are prepared to send your scope back if it's not good enough (which is easy to do, thanks to Amazon) and reorder another one until you're satisfied with it, you should get a very good value scope for your money. (I had the same issue with my Vanguard Endeavour binocs., the second pair received though are excellent).

OK so this is a great scope, everything was crystal clear, apart from there seemed to be an issue with the scope I received, let me explain, The main body was great, the image was sharp with no visible blurring at the edges, however there looked like there was a bit of dust, so I checked the main body and all was ok, I then checked the eyepiece and there was no dust visible on the outside, so I checked the eyepiece by looking through it and I could still see what looked like dust, upon further inspection I realised that it was actually a chip in one of the internal lenses, this appeared dark when against a light background but refracted light when tilted so you could see it against the interior barrel. The scope has been returned for a refund, will I order another one to replace it, possibly as I did like the image through the scope, fingers crossed the replacement will be fault free.
